In this episode of The One In Five host Adam Renshaw interviews James Brown, a diabetic educator, about managing diabetes and preventing it. They discuss the impact of diabetes, the role of diet and exercise, and the importance of education and support in diabetes management.

Topics discussed:

  • The impact of diabetes on the body, including energy levels, fat accumulation, autoimmune issues, and vascular damage
  • Types of diabetes
  • Medical treatment for diabetes, including oral medications, insulin, and newer medications like Ozempic
  • The role of diet, exercise, and lifestyle changes in managing diabetes, including the importance of balanced meals, avoiding sugary drinks, and engaging in regular physical activity
  • James Brown's approach to patient education and the importance of communication and partnership with healthcare providers

Here are some key takeaways and lessons:

  • Diabetes can have a significant impact on various aspects of health, including energy levels, fat accumulation, autoimmune issues, and vascular damage.
  • Type 2 diabetes is often a result of lifestyle factors, insulin resistance, and high carbohydrate consumption.
  • Lifestyle modifications, including balanced meals, regular exercise, and medication management, play a crucial role in managing diabetes.
  • Effective communication and partnership with healthcare providers are essential for managing diabetes and providing valuable feedback for treatment adjustments.
